A pump motor in an industrial plant will start only if the temperature and pressure of liquid in a tank exceed a certain level. The temperature sensor and pressure sen- sor, shown in Figure 2.47 each produce a logic HIGH if the measured quantities exceed this value. The logic circuit interface produces a HIGH output to turn on the motor.
